Allow override of shell in `local` command #725

Merged
merged 2 commits into from Sep 12, 2012

Projects

None yet

2 participants

@mkhattab
Contributor

This patches the local function to allow use of a different shell, i.e.:

local('command', shell="/bin/zsh")

Otherwise, it defaults to whatever shell the underlying platform requires

@bitprophet
Member

Hey, can you add an entry to the top of the changelog for this as well? Don't forget to add your name (see previous entries in the file) for internet kudos :)

@mkhattab
Contributor

Yes, sorry about that. I should've read the contribution guidelines before submitting. Although it feels strange thanking myself though :)

@bitprophet
Member

I actually just updated those this afternoon, partly because I was going to parrot the same thing to you and went "ok this really needs to be in the docs..." :) so thanks for that too!

@bitprophet bitprophet merged commit 13a7440 into fabric:master Sep 12, 2012
@jbergantine jbergantine referenced this pull request in jbergantine/django-newproj-template Nov 9, 2012
Closed

fabric 1.5 throws errors #16

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ment